Current Context : Pradhan Mantri Kisan Maandhan Yojana (PM-KMY) has completed five years of its implementation.

ABOUT PRADHAN MANTRI KISAN MAAN-DHAN YOJANA (PM-KMY)

  • Launched on September 12, 2019.
  • Aim : to provide social security to all land-holding Small and Marginal Farmers (SMFs) across the country.
  • Target Group: Small and marginal farmers aged between 18 and 40 years.
  • Landholding Criteria: Farmers with landholdings of up to 2 hectares.
  • Income Ceiling: Farmers with an annual income of less than 2 lakh.
  • Monthly Pension: ₹3,000 per month will be given after the age of 60.
  • As of August, 2024, a total of 38 lakh farmers have joined the scheme.
  • Under the scheme, Bihar leads with over 3.4 lakh registrations while Jharkhand ranks second with over 2.5 lakh registrations.

National Forest Martyrs Day

Observed annually on September 11th 

  • Aim : to honor the sacrifices of those who have laid down their lives in defense of the country’s forests and wildlife.
  • This date was chosen by the Ministry of Environment, Forest and Climate Change in 2013 to coincide with the historic Khejarli Massacre of 1730, where members of the Bishnoi community sacrificed their lives to protect trees in the Marwar Kingdom.

Current Context : At the Paris 2024 Paralympic Games, India made history with their best-ever performance, winning a total of 29 medals, comprising seven gold, nine silver, and 13 bronze medals.

  • This surpasses their previous record of 19 medals at Tokyo 2020.

Current Context : Randhir Singh, a five-time Olympian and sports administrator, became the first Indian to become president of the Olympic Council of Asia (OCA).

  • He will serve from 2024 to 2028.
  • He was Indian Olympic Association secretary-general (1987-2012) and IOC member (2001-14).

ABOUT OLYMPIC COUNCIL OF ASIA (OCA) :

  • The Olympic Council of Asia (OCA) is a key organization within the Olympic movement responsible for promoting and organizing Olympic sports across the Asian continent.
  • Established : on February 4, 1982.
  • Objective : To promote and develop Olympic sports in Asia, organize continental multi-sport events, and support the development of sports across the Asian region.
  • Headquarters : Kuwait City, Kuwait
  • Members: 45 member countries

Onam festival

Current Context : 10-Day Onam Festival started with Atham In Kerala. 

About Atham : This is the first day of Onam, which begins with the Athachamayam parade. From this day onwards, the “Pookalam” (flower decorations) in the houses begin.

ABOUT ONAM FESTIVAL

  • Onam is a major annual festival celebrated in the Indian state of Kerala, marking the harvest season and the homecoming of the mythical King Mahabali.
  • Celebrated to honor King Mahabali, a revered figure in Kerala’s mythology who is believed to visit his people during Onam.
  • The festival lasts for ten days, with the main festivities taking place on Thiruvonam, the 8th day of the festival.

FESTIVE EVENTS:

  • Vallamkali (Boat Races): Traditional snake boat races held in the backwaters of Kerala, attracting large crowds and showcasing teamwork and traditional craftsmanship.
  • Pulikali: A folk dance where participants paint themselves as tigers and leopards, performing in groups to entertain the public.
  • Athachamayam: The festival begins with a grand procession featuring traditional music, dance, and floats.

Gati Shakti Vishwavidyalaya

Current Context : The Indian Army and Indian Air Force sign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with Gati Shakti Vishwavidyalaya  for Enhanced Logistics Expertise

  • It will enhance the skills and capability building of personnel in logistics operations.

ABOUT GATI SHAKTI 

  • Gati Shakti Vishwavidyalaya is a pioneering institution focused exclusively on transportation and logistics.
  • It aims to address the needs of the entire logistics sector, including Railways, shipping, ports, highways, roads, waterways, and aviation.
  • The university’s programs are designed in collaboration with industry experts to ensure practical relevance and cutting-edge education.
  • Established as a central university under the Gati Shakti Act, 2021.

Current Context : External Affairs Minister Dr. S. Jaishankar (EAM), visited Riyadh, Kingdom of Saudi Arabia, to attend the 1st ever India–GCC Joint Ministerial Meeting for Strategic Dialogue.

  • This was the first meeting between India and the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) at the Foreign Ministers level.

ABOUT

  • The Gulf Cooperation Council (GCC) is a political and economic alliance of six Middle Eastern countries located on the Arabian Peninsula.
  • The member states are:
    • Bahrain, Kuwait, Oman, Qatar, Saudi Arabia, United Arab Emirates (UAE)
  • Established on May 25, 1981 in Riyadh.
  • Objective: To promote economic, security, cultural, and social cooperation between the six states and hold a summit every year to discuss cooperation and regional affairs.
  • Collectively, GCC countries hold nearly half of the world’s oil reserves.

 

INDIA AND GCC:

  • The GCC is India’s largest regional trading partner.
  • In FY2022–23, trade with GCC countries accounted for 15.8% of India’s total trade.
  • The UAE is India’s leading trading partner within the GCC and the third-largest overall trading partner for India.

Approximately 8.9 million Indian expatriates live in GCC countries, making up about 66% of the Indian diaspora living abroad.

SEMICON India  

Current Context : Prime Minister Narendra Modi will inaugurate SEMICON India 2024 at the India Expo Mart in Uttar Pradesh’s Greater Noida on September 11.

  • SEMICON India 2024 is being organised from September 11 to 13 with the theme “Shaping the Semiconductor Future”.
  • The three-day conference will showcase India’s semiconductor strategy and policy which envisions making India a global hub for semiconductors.
  • It will bring together global leaders, semiconductor industry experts, academia, and government officials.

ABOUT

  • SEMICON refers to a series of global trade shows and conferences organized by SEMI (Semiconductor Equipment and Materials International), a global industry association serving the semiconductor and related industries.
  • These events focus on the latest innovations, technologies, and trends in the semiconductor sector
